By speed · Order from slowest to fastest.

  1. An ice hockey slapshot 178 km/h

    A slapshot flexes the stick like a spring, snapping stored energy into the puck for a brutal release.

  2. A peregrine falcon in a dive 410 km/h

    The peregrine is the fastest animal on Earth, diving so fast it has baffles in its nostrils to breathe.

  3. The motorcycle land-speed record 640 km/h

    Streamlined record bikes look like rockets on wheels, with the rider lying flat inside a sealed shell.

  4. A tsunami across the open ocean 800 km/h

    In deep water a tsunami is barely a ripple, racing as fast as a jet before rearing up near the shore.

  5. A fired shotgun slug 1.9K km/h

    A shotgun slug is a single heavy projectile that turns a scattergun into a short-range, hard-hitting rifle.

  6. NASA's X-43 scramjet 11.9K km/h

    The X-43 set an air-breathing speed record by burning fuel in a stream of air rushing through it many times faster than sound.
